Development of gapless metal oxide surge arresters for 362 kV gas-insulated substations
A 362 kV gapless metal oxide surge arrester for gas-insulated substations is described. The active stack consists of 3 parallel 250 cm-long columns, each column made up of ten modules of soldered MOV blocks. Satisfactory thermal performance is achieved by a thermal electric design model, confirmed by thermal mock-up tests and temperature recordings during final prototype tests. Ceramic capacitors are employed for uniform voltage grading. Dielectric design is used to keep electric stress below 4 kV (rms)/mm at maximum expected operating voltage. Laboratory testing of the prototype was performed up to 285 kV (rms). Insulation coordination studies show the advantages of using gapless gas-insulated arresters for improved performance.
